Bruce Buffer is one of the most recognized faces in the UFC. One thing I never see is an interview with him.

I was watching UFC Unleashed and I thought "What does Bruce have to say?"

I got in contact with Bruce's people and luck have it, he said yes. I was blown away when he agreed so I put some questions together and the following interview went like this.

 

AMMA: How did you get your start in announcing?

BB: I convinced the original owner of the UFC to let me announce the preliminary fights at UFC 8 in Puerto Rico when I was there with a fighter I managed named Scott Ferrozzo, who fought in the tournament. 

I fought for the job, focused on it 'til I got it and have now done every show since UFC 13 except for UFC Japan 2.

 

AMMA: Did you ever feel overshadowed by your brother Michael?

BB: Not at all…I’ve managed Michael’s career and been his partner for over 18 years.  He is a legendary icon in the world of sports and entertainment and we are very supportive of each other.

AMMA: Did you come up with the Buffer 180 on your own?

BB: Yes, by accident one night in the Octagon years ago.

 

AMMA: What has been your favorite fight ever inside of the Octagon?

BB: Too many great fights to remember. No sooner do I see a great fight, that it is only a short period of time before I see another great fight in the Octagon…The UFC has the best fighters in the world competing against each other at every event.  They guarantee excitement, which is why it is growing so fast amongst many other reasons.

 

AMMA: Who is your favorite fighter right now?

BB: I have many, with Randy Couture being the best role model I have ever seen both in and out of the Octagon… He is Captain America to me.

 

AMMA: Do you think Jon Jones will win the title this year?

BB: I think he has a great shot against Shogun Rua when he fights him for the Championship in March.

 

AMMA: When can we expect to see Bruce Buffer in the UFC Hall of Fame? Because you will definitely make it there in my opinion.

BB: Thank you… Should definitely not happen 'til after I retire, unless Dana wants it done before…that is if I am inducted and there are no guarantees.  It would be awesome if it ever happened and I would be smiling.
